Well, I satiated my desire to own a TV by gifting myself a Sony LCD 26". Budget was not a constraint while making decision for buying a 26". The constraints was small living space in the bed room (91/2 FEET * 7 FEET).
I saw more value of my money in 26" rather than a large screen because most of the large screen size LCD were HD (High Definition). It will be another 4-5 years before we can imagine HD signals uninterrupted, hence even though you have a HD television, if signals are not HD, the picture quality is all same. Further, I live alone in my flat and TV was not for family/group watching but individual pleasure.
The model under consideration has 3 HDMI ports for connectivity with HDMI devices (camera, xboxs, laptops...), 3 pairs of AVI and is equipped with Surround Sound technology by Sony. Between Sony and second best choice-Samsung, I found Sony superior on sound, video quality between Sony and Samsung is not very stark (because uptill now Sony was using lcd screens made by Samsung).
Weighing 10 kgs, the LCD has speakers fitted below screen elegantly. Product looks are killer (in positive way) and features are unmatched. How ever the model under discussion is value for money if you are buying it for individual viewing and not group viewing/family viewing. Also, you can consider it as your second TV in your personal room.
The screen size gives you a good feeling in a small bed room but if in a large living room, the screen size may not be as lucrative deal.
